Есть ли способ обработать onClick для кнопки удаления в Antd Upload? - PullRequest
0 голосов
/ 22 апреля 2020

Antd upload delete button

Загрузка файла работает нормально. Способ, которым я реализовал загрузку, заключается в том, что он помещает файл в папку «temp». То, что я хочу, - когда кто-то нажимает кнопку удаления (значок tra sh), я хочу сделать это и удалить удаленный файл.

Есть ли для этого какая-либо функция-обработчик / onChange?

1 Ответ

1 голос
/ 22 апреля 2020

Элемент управления Antd Upload имеет обратный вызов onRemove(), который отправляет файл. Это из их документации :

onRemove : функция обратного вызова будет выполняться при нажатии кнопки удаления файла, событие удаления будет предотвращено при возврате значение равно false или Promise, которые разрешают (false) или отклоняют

Таким образом, вы можете подключить вызов для удаления удаленного файла в обратном вызове onRemove(), и если этот вызов не выполняется (обещание отклонено), файл не будет удален из элемента управления загрузкой.

...